    In contemporary architectural design, luxury is redefined by space, daylight, and connection to nature. Traditional wide aluminum door profiles often clutter sightlines and fragment views. To overcome this limitation, architects and high-end property developers increasingly rely on a minimal frame sliding door system—engineering solutions that maximize glass surface areas while concealing structural framing into surrounding walls and ceilings.   1. The 20mm Sightline: Unobstructed Panoramic Views   The hallmark of advanced structural glazing is a vertical interlock profile measuring as narrow as 20mm. Specifying a 20mm Sightline Sliding Door creates an almost invisible barrier between luxury interiors and exterior landscapes.   By recessing top, bottom, and outer outer frames directly into structural plaster work, the visible aluminum element is reduced to a single vertical line. This structural integration makes a slim glass sliding door for villa applications the ideal design choice for oceanfront residences, mountain retreats, and private poolside terraces.     2. Advanced Engineering: Thermal Insulation & Hidden Tracks   Large glass facades naturally raise concerns regarding solar heat gain, winter thermal loss, and operational ease. Modern engineering ensures that minimal profiles deliver robust performance:   Thermal Break Insulation: A high-performance thermal break slim sliding door integrates reinforced polyamide insulating strips inside the extruded profile, dramatically improving U-values and preventing interior condensation.   Flush Threshold Tracks: Recessed bottom track systems eliminate tripping hazards and provide smooth transit between living spaces and exterior decks.   Concealed Carriage Rollers: Stainless steel multi-wheel roller assemblies allow heavy double- or triple-glazed panels weighing up to 500kg to slide silently with effortless fingertip pressure.     3. Pocket Sliding & Multi-Track Layout Versatility   Beyond standard linear tracks, modern minimal sliding doors offer flexible architectural configurations. The Weight Breakdown: Surpassing Expectations   Despite their delicate appearance, high-performance modern aluminum sliding doors are structural powerhouses. Standard Capacity: An elite slim frame sliding door is engineered to support moving glass panels weighing anywhere from 300 kg to over 700 kg (660 lbs to 1,500+ lbs) per panel. The Interlocking Secret: How does a 20mm slim sliding door achieve this? It comes down to depth and alloy quality. While the visible face profile might be a 20mm Sightline Sliding Door benchmark, the profile extends deeply backward into the building's structural opening. Built with high-tensile architectural aluminum, these systems distribute the glass weight vertically without bending or wrapping.     2. Heavy-Duty Hardware: The Under-the-Hood Engineering   The weight limit of a minimal frame sliding door is determined by its rollers and track chemistry rather than the glass itself.   Stainless Steel Rollers To move a 500 kg glass panel with a single finger, an ultra-slim sliding door utilizes heavy-duty, double-row stainless steel rollers. These are hidden beneath the base frame and ride along an integrated stainless steel track, reducing friction to near zero.   Smart Configurations for Large Scales Triple Track Slim Sliding Door: When handling multiple heavy panels, a triple-track configuration distributes the weight load across three parallel floor joists instead of putting pressure on one structural point. Pocket Slim Sliding Door: For massive open plans, these heavy panels glide effortlessly into internal wall cavities, demanding highly calibrated track alignment to ensure lifetime operation under intense physical loads.     3. Glass & Structural Performance Under Massive Weight   Heavy glass panels mean thick glass. A slim glass sliding door for villa applications often features double- or triple-glazed security glass with laminated layers for soundproofing and safety.   Structural Component Impact on Weight & Performance Glazing Profile Thicker glass adds weight but increases wind load resistance and security. The base track absorbs this load directly into the foundation. Insulation Core Utilizing a thermal break slim sliding door design keeps the structure rigid. High-density polyamide structural bars split the inner and outer frames, ensuring no structural strength is lost while blocking heat transfer. Track Alignment Flush floor tracks are recessed into the ground, ensuring that the downward forces of a narrow frame patio door are entirely transferred to the concrete slab below.     4. What Defines an Ultra-Slim Sliding Door? An ultra slim sliding door is a high-engineered patio system designed to maximize the glass surface area by minimizing the visible aluminum profile.   Unlike traditional patio doors with bulky 50mm to 100mm frames, a true slim frame sliding door pushes structural engineering to its limits. The engineering focus is entirely on the interlocking profile (the vertical section where two panels meet).   The Sightline Standard: Premium systems typically feature a 20mm sightline sliding door profile.   The Structural Balance: While some specialized systems achieve a 20mm slim sliding door profile, many structural engineers and top-tier manufacturers design flagship systems with an interlocking width of exactly 26mm (approx. 1 inch). This structural sweet spot ensures the door can withstand massive wind loads and hold heavy, double- or triple-glazed security glass without flexing.     2. Key Features and Configurations Modern aluminum sliding glass door systems are not just about aesthetics; they offer incredible structural versatility to fit diverse architectural layouts.   Track Configurations Double Track: The standard configuration for a clean, sleek dual-panel opening.   Triple Track Slim Sliding Door: Allows three panels to stack neatly behind one another, opening up two-thirds of the total structural opening for seamless indoor-outdoor living.   Space-Saving Solutions Pocket Slim Sliding Door: A premium engineering layout where the sliding panels disappear entirely into a wall cavity when opened. This creates a 100% unobstructed opening.   Premium Building Applications Slim Glass Sliding Door for Villa: These systems are engineered to handle massive floor-to-ceiling heights (often up to 3.5 or 4 meters), allowing panoramic views that standard residential doors simply cannot support.     3. Core Technical Benefits: Beyond the Minimalist Look B2B buyers, architects, and developers know that a slim patio sliding door must perform just as well as it looks. High-end modern aluminum sliding doors deliver on multiple technical fronts: Feature Technical Benefit Thermal Insulation Premium systems utilize a thermal break slim sliding door design. By inserting a reinforced polyamide bar between the interior and exterior aluminum profiles, it effectively stops heat transfer, ensuring low U-factors. Smooth Operation Heavy-duty stainless steel rollers and tracks ensure that even a panel weighing over 300kg can be slid open effortlessly with one hand. Durability & Strength Using high-tensile architectural aluminum alloy ensures the frames do not warp under extreme weather or sun exposure.     4.
